Output 2bd58a12c1b4f0a9425a4552836c586c719875f05a488c431ed662e8f9d911c6:1

value
20075190
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7099bc18e75fde365cbf6c6a86413a45ea7a9e53 OP_EQUAL
address
3BxPmhwvxpPV42DvEQABt67VjKkYgUracT
transaction
2bd58a12c1b4f0a9425a4552836c586c719875f05a488c431ed662e8f9d911c6
spent
true